A total roof replacement is just what it appears like: full. Unlike re-roofing, which involves putting down a brand-new layer of shingles on top of your old roof product, a complete roofing substitute entails tearing off every layer of your roofing and replacing it. This is why some firms call it a "tear-off" roofing system.

Underlayment: This vital layer goes in-between the outdoor decking and the roof shingles. Underlayment is a water-proof or water-resistant layer affixed straight to the roof covering deck, and uses an extra degree of security from extreme weather condition. Blinking: A thin yet vital roof element, blinking is used to route water away from prone areas of the roofing, particularly where an area of roof fulfills a vertical surface area like click for info a wall or smokeshaft.
